Google loves originality<\/strong><\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n

In order to understand why original content is important for SEO, we\u2019ll only need to take a look at Google\u2019s mission. The first line of their mission reads \u2018Our company mission is to organize the world\u2019s information and make it universally accessible and useful.\u2019 <\/em>In a nutshell, Google wants to offer its users the information that they\u2019re looking for, information that\u2019s valuable to them. If you want to dive deeper into how this works, make sure to read our article on what Google does.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

So, if you want Google to rank your content, you need to write something that is accessible and useful for your audience. That means that your information should be easy to access and should add something to all the other information on the internet (about a certain topic). This means that you should write something original that is not yet offered in other blogs, articles or websites.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

What is original content?<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n

It\u2019s important to mention that original content doesn\u2019t necessarily have to be new content. Of course, if the story you\u2019re telling is totally new, it will automatically be original. However, giving your (professional) opinion on a certain topic also counts as original content. Your angle to a story could be the thing that makes your content unique and original. Original content could even be an overview of (older) information. Maybe you are able to structure the existing information nicely if that hasn\u2019t been done before.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

The main thing to keep in mind is that you want to put valuable information out there. Whether it adds a new take on information that\u2019s already out there or tells a new story. If your content is unique and shows your expertise on a subject, you\u2019re on the right track. You need to make sure that you\u2019re not \u2018just writing\u2019 content, but that you\u2019re actually publishing resources for your audience.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Think about your audience<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n

When creating original content, there\u2019s an important factor to keep in mind: your audience. What do you want to tell them? What will be the main message of your article? And what is the purpose? What do you want your audience to do after they\u2019ve read your article? Do you want them to engage, buy your stuff, to read more posts? Thinking about these questions and doing audience research will help give you direction and write original content that you\u2019re audience will want to read.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Another factor to consider is the search intent that someone has when they land on your page or post. You may want them to buy your stuff (or register for a newsletter) right away, but this needs to fit with what they want. If someone is looking for information on a topic and they land on a page where you\u2019re focused on pushing your product, you might lose them. Or when they\u2019re ready to make their purchase and land on a page that doesn\u2019t show any products, you might lose a sale. Think about search intent and you\u2019ll be able to tailor your content to someone\u2019s intent.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Keyword research always comes first<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n

Although an original angle is a key element in writing awesome and SEO-friendly content, every SEO strategy should start with proper keyword research. If you want to rank and attract more traffic to your site, you should focus your SEO efforts on search terms that people are searching for. You might have an idea of what the needs of your audience are, but what words do they use when they search online? What questions do they have? There are a few keyword research tools you can use to get more insight into this.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

If you execute your keyword research properly, you will end up with a long list of search terms that you want to be found for. This list can function as a guide for your content creation. By writing content on these keywords, you improve your chances of being shown when someone searches for them. Do keep in mind that a keyword is not always a topic, though. You should make sure to come up with an original idea for your blog post in which the desired focus keyword has a prominent place.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Be original to stand out<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n

When you have an idea of the keywords that attract people to your website, it\u2019s time to write something original around that specific keyword. It can be tempting, though, to write something that\u2019s similar to what\u2019s already been written by others. It might even happen without you realizing it.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Let\u2019s say you\u2019ve done your keyword research and want to rank for a specific keyword like \u2018healthy breakfast\u2019 or \u2018where to get organic seeds\u2019. You\u2019ll probably have lots to tell about the topics surrounding your keywords. But before you put your digital pen to paper, it\u2019s good to do some quick research into what content is already out there. You don\u2019t want to run the risk of repeating the same story that\u2019s already been told more than ten times.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

What we do at Yoast before we create new content, is go to valentin.app and fill in the keyword that we\u2019re focusing on at that moment. This website enables you to take a look at localized search results for that keyword. This gives you an idea of the content that\u2019s already out there. Of course, you don\u2019t have to read anything, but it can help you determine your own angle on the subject and whether your article idea seems like a good addition on this result page.<\/p>\n\n\n\n

Staying original vs wanting those clicks<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n

The risk with checking out the competition is that it gives you ideas of what to write about this topic. This isn\u2019t all bad, but you do need to keep in mind that your content needs to be original. Why should Google show your page if there\u2019s already something similar there? Getting inspired by what others are writing is totally fine, but make sure to write from your expertise and your own unique angle. You don\u2019t want to be one of many and you definitely shouldn\u2019t focus on just getting those clicks. A clickbait headline can be tempting, but stay true to the story that your content is telling and the information that people will find on that page.<\/p>\n\n\n\n
